1. At the end of a marathon sweat covered runners are given a shiny foil sheet to stop them cooling down too quickly. a) Suggest why the runner may cool down too quickly without the foil sheet (1) b.) Explain how the foil sheet reduces heat loss(2)

Note consider what type of heat loss is occurring1a) key word suggest Runner covered in sweat, when this evaporates it will reduce surface temperature (1)b) key word explain, remember this means it t not enough to just describe . Must provide 1 description with corresponding explanation The physical barrier reduces the movement of particles (air is trapped) reducing conduction/ evaporation (2)Alternative answer:The shiny foil surface is a reflective this reduces heat radiation/ the transfer of infa-red rays (2)
